Sunday at the British Open, as told by GIFs

Starting the day six shots behind the leaders, Ian Poulter went on a tear in the final round, playing four holes in five-under to get him to two shots of the lead. But hot as his flatstick was (which he solicited from Twitter the week before the British Open), not everything went his way. Getting his ball out of the 10th hole, for example, proved especially difficult.
